Chocolate Peanut Balls / كرات الشوكولاة و الكاوكاو – CookingWithAlia – Episode 403

The Moroccan Cookie Series is here! Let’s start with a 3 ingredients, no-bake chocolate peanut balls!
INGREDIENTS:
– 9 oz / 250 grams dark chocolate
– 12 oz / 350 grams roasted peanuts
– 1/3 cup / 100 grams honey (to taste)

WRITTEN RECIPE:
1- First melt the chocolate in a bain marie. In a pot, boil some water then place on top a bowl containing the chocolate.
2- Grind the roasted peanuts into crunchy medium-small chunks.
3- Once the chocolate has melted, pour it in a deep plate.
4- Add the honey.
5- Add the ground peanuts and mix well.
6- Take small amounts of the chocolate mixture and roll them into balls the size of a walnut. place each chocolate peanut ball in a small paper cup.
7- Refrigerate the chocolate peanut balls for at least 2 hours before serving.
8- You can keep them in an air tight container in the fridge for up to 2 weeks… that if you have any left!
Bon appetite!
